Understanding Laser Glaucoma Surgical Treatment: How It Functions



Understanding just how laser glaucoma surgical procedure works can help you really feel a lot more informed concerning your treatment alternatives. This procedure utilizes focused light to treat the eye's drainage system, boosting liquid flow and lowering intraocular stress.

During surgery, your physician routes the laser at details areas, developing tiny openings in the eye's cells. This aids the liquid drainpipe extra successfully.

You'll typically receive local anesthetic, so you will not feel pain during the procedure. The surgical procedure usually lasts about half an hour, and the majority of clients can return home the exact same day.

Possible Dangers and Problems to Think about?



While laser glaucoma surgery offers numerous advantages, it is very important to consider the prospective risks and complications. Some patients experience temporary pain, including inflammation or swelling in the eye.



There's also a danger of raised eye stress, which could require extra therapy. In rare situations, you might face complications like vision loss, corneal damages, or cataract development.

It's important to discuss these threats with your cosmetic surgeon to understand your certain scenario. They'll aid you analyze the possibility of difficulties based on your wellness and glaucoma severity.
